Race Description
Run: 10km £25
Duathlon: 7.5km Run, 15km Bike, 7.5km Run £46
Relay Duathlon: 7.5km Run, 15km Bike, 7.5km Run £58
The second race in the ASICS Off Road Race Series brings back to the calendar the infamous MudMan event held in the gruelling grounds of the MOD in Camberley.
This race is not for the faint hearted, though slightly shorter than the IceMan event, it is just as challenging and even more rewarding. The off road run will comprise of a 10km dirty trail run through forests and gullies, ensuring this race will not ensure you a PB but guaranteed adrenaline fuelled fun and sense of achievement.
The off road duathlon will take in the same run course as the runners but slightly shorter distance (7.5km), followed by a bumpy, gritty mountain bike circuit over 15km of rough terrain. The duathlon will finish off with a further 7.5km run, by this time you will be very familiar with the course and the limits that it holds..!
The MudMan circuit is used on the Army military training ground – the ground will be stony, the hills steep and competition fierce.
